כיצד להשתמש במערכת המשנה של Windows עבור Linux 2 (WSL 2) ב-Windows 11
מערכת המשנה של Windows עבור Linux 2 (WSL 2) היא תכונה פורצת דרך המאפשרת לגרעין לינוקס מקורי לפעול ישירות על מערכת Windows. בעזרת זה, מפתחים ואנשי IT יכולים להפעיל בצורה חלקה הפצות לינוקס לצד יישומי Windows קיימים, ולמקסם את הפרודוקטיביות והגמישות.
תנאים הקשורים ל-WSL 2
- WSL 2: הגרסה השנייה של Windows Subsystem עבור לינוקס המשלבת ליבת לינוקס אמיתית ב-Windows.
- ליבה: מרכיב הליבה של מערכת הפעלה המתקשרת ישירות עם החומרה.
- הפצת לינוקס: גרסאות של מערכת ההפעלה לינוקס הכוללות את ליבת לינוקס וחבילות תוכנה מגוונות.
- Hyper-V: טכנולוגיית וירטואליזציה מבית מיקרוסופט.
מדוע להשתמש ב-WSL 2 ב-Windows 11
WSL 2 מציע שיפורים משמעותיים בביצועים בהשוואה לקודמו, WSL 1. עם ליבת לינוקס בפועל, הוא מספק ביצועים מוגברים של מערכת הקבצים ותאימות מלאה לשיחות מערכת, חיונית עבור מפתחים שדורשים חווית לינוקס אותנטית בפלטפורמת Windows.
שלבים להגדרת WSL 2 ב-Windows 11
- אמת את דרישות המערכת
ודא שיכולות הווירטואליזציה מופעלות בהגדרות ה-BIOS או UEFI של המחשב.
- אפשר WSL ו- Virtual Machine Platform
נווט אל לוח הבקרה -> תוכניות -> הפעל או כבה את תכונות Windows. כאן, בחר גם את האפשרויות "Windows Subsystem for Linux" וגם "Virtual Machine Platform". הפעל מחדש את המחשב לאחר ביצוע הבחירות הללו.
- התקן הפצת לינוקס
בקר ב-Microsoft Store וחפש הפצות לינוקס מועדפות כמו אובונטו, דביאן או פדורה. לחץ על "Install" על ההפצה שנבחרה.
- הגדר את WSL 2 כגרסת ברירת המחדל
פתח את שורת הפקודה ובצע את הפקודה הבאה:
wsl --set-default-version 2
זה מבטיח ש-WSL 2 היא גרסת ברירת המחדל עבור כל הפצות לינוקס חדשות.
- הפעל והגדר את הפצת לינוקס
פתח את הפצת לינוקס המותקנת מתפריט התחל. בהפעלה הראשונה, הזן שם משתמש וסיסמה UNIX שישמשו עבור סביבת לינוקס.
סיכום
עם WSL 2 ב-Windows 11, הגבולות בין Windows ו-Linux מטושטשים יותר ויותר, ומציעים למפתחים סביבת פיתוח שאין שני לה המשלבת את הטוב משני העולמות. רתימת העוצמה של WSL 2 מבטיחה זרימת עבודה חלקה ויעילה למשימות הקשורות ללינוקס.